Snow in the east and south east

Today
Severely cold weather affects eastern parts of Europe today. Further snow is expected across the Ukraine and eastern Turkey with patchy snow across the Adriatic Region and parts of Greece. A dry, cold day across Germany, Austria, the Czech Republic, Poland, The Baltic States into southern Russia. Snow is expected across northern Russia. Wet and windy across Britain with rain and this spread into northern France, Belgium, The Netherlands, Denmark and Sweden. Cold across Norway with wintry showers. Finland stays cold and dry. Cloudy with snow flurries across Romania and Bulgaria. Cold and mainly dry across Italy. Frequent and heavy showers are forecast from Sardinia eastward to Cyprus. Fine and dry across Portugal, Spain and France.



Tuesday
It continues bitterly cold across the eastern and south eastern parts of Europe. Some rain may affect the far north of Spain but for most of Iberia it will be a dry day with the best of the sunshine in the south. Heavy rain is forecast for southern France with snow over the mountains. Heavy snow is expected across Switzerland and southern Germany. Rain is expected across northern parts of Germany and southern Sweden while snow falls across northern Norway and northern Sweden. Very cold with heavy snow for Finland and northern Russia. Dry with sunny spells for the Baltic States, Poland, the Czech Republic, Austria Hungary and much of the Adriatic Region. Snow is expected across northern Greece, Bulgaria and western Turkey along with the Ukraine. Fine across Romania today.
